UTAC is a market-leading international group in digital & sustainable mobility, with testing solutions, vehicle engineering, homologation, regulatory advice & expertise, certification, training, corporate events and classic & sportscars festivals. The Group provides services to customers in mobility, transport, tyre, petrochemical, agriculture and defence industries. UTAC operates test centres and laboratories in France (including the official Euro NCAP facility), the UK, USA, Finland and Morocco; with subsidiaries in China, Japan, South Korea, Italy & Romania. UTAC employs around 1300 people across its locations.

Purpose
The Systems & Components team delivers a wide variety of tests across multiple industries (automotive, defence, mass transit, aerospace), focusing on quality and durability of products. The rapidly evolving mobility landscape — electrification and automation — drives the need for innovative solutions to ensure products meet new user requirements. Our team works with customers to develop robust and reliable tests for changing use cases.
As a Technician within the Systems & Components team you will work with Engineers to develop and deliver tests across projects, from small upgrades to whole vehicle platform releases. You will create rigs to replicate in-service conditions and measure and report data to customers.
Technicians provide required technical support over three shifts to enable the laboratory to function effectively, adhering to procedures and health and safety guidelines.
